There are 20 independent living communities serving Big Bear City, California. This includes 1 community in Big Bear City and 19 nearby. The median daily cost for independent living in California is $69, with costs running between $18 and $165 daily. On a monthly basis, this equates to an average cost of $2,062, with costs ranging from around $542 to $4,950. The median annual cost is $24,750, which is above the nationwide average of $23,100.
The cost for independent living in Big Bear City generally ranges from as little as $557 per month up to $4,675 per month. The average cost is approximately $2,090 per month, or about $25,080 yearly.
Big Bear City is a small city in the State of California. It is located in San Bernardino County. Though the surrounding metro area contains 20,301,672 people, there are 10,162 living in the city itself. The senior community makes up around 31% of the total population.
Big Bear City has a below average SeniorScore™ of 55. The median housing price in the city is $318,000, which is somewhat less than the state average of $451,500. Big Bear City also has a high unemployment rate of around 11.39%. The city's median household income is $41,000 ($21,000 on a per capita basis), vs the average of $52,000 for the whole of California.
Big Bear City has moderate average temperatures, with moderate winters and calm summers. The city receives average amounts of rain each year. Big Bear City has very low air quality and below average water quality ratings in relation to other cities in the US.
